D-10 releases basketball playoff brackets

The wait is over.

Well, mostly. District 10 released the brackets for boys and girls basketball playoffs Wednesday and three Warren County teams now know their path to a district title. Two of the three, however, will have to wait a few days more to find out who their first opponent will be.

The Youngsville boys, coming off their best regular season win total in 25 years, will host a first round game in the Class 2A tournament Friday. The Eagles will welcome Region 2 foe Mercer for a 7 p.m. tip. The Mustangs finished seventh in their region with a 6-16 overall record. Youngsville enters the contest with a 17-5 overall mark and as the second seed out of Region 3. The winner will take on Rocky Grove, 14-8 overall and third in Region 2, in the quarterfinals Friday, Feb. 21 at a time and location to be determined. The Orioles received a first round bye due to Eisenhower opting out.

Warren’s boys locked up the No. 2 seed out of Region 6 and a firsr round bye in the Class 4A tournament after a thrilling overtime win over Corry Tuesday. The Dragons will take on the winner of Conneaut and Oil City in the quarterfinals. The Eagles finished third in Region 5 with an 8-14 overall mark, while the Oilers were sixth in Region 6 at 9-13. Their first round game will be at Conneaut Friday. The Dragons swept the Oilers (47-37 win at Oil City and 68-61 victory at home) during the regular season and did not meet the Eagles.

The Warren girls secured the top seed out of Region 6 in the Class 5A tournament. The Dragons will open their district title defense with a quarterfinal game Saturday, Feb. 22, at a site and time to be determined. Warren will face the winner of Saturday’s first round game between Meadville and Franklin. Both teams come out of Region 5. The Bulldogs finished fourth with an overall record of 8-14, while the Knights were fifth with a 7-15 mark. The first round game will be held at 3 p.m. Saturday at Cochranton High School. Warren topped Meadville, 52-32, at the Joseph A. Massa Gymnasium Jan. 25.
